    Help!! Belly swollen, no energy, protruded cloaca
    http://img.tapatalk.com/188e0709-4eae-b178.jpghttp://img.tapatalk.com/188e0709-4ebe-efb4.jpgI have been gone for a day, and when i checked on my hatchling he/she wasnt good, major swelling, and when u pick it up and if any pressure what so ever is applied its vent opens, i have a gut feeling i am too late, any ideas, i dont wanna lose this baby :(

    Its only 5 days old, home is perfect for heat, humidity, has 1 hide that it never uses, black rack and in a shoebox. No shed, siblings are fine.

    maze031
    Sounds like hard belly. It's hardened yolk inside the belly of some hatch-lings. Sometimes they get over it, and sometimes they don't, but there is no cure. Vet. visit for sure.
